Helldivers 2 SDK: Community Edition

A Blender addon facilitating the modding of textures, meshes and materials contained within Helldivers 2 archives.

What's Different in Community Edition?

Community Edition aims to bring quality of life features to the Helldivers 2 Modding tools. There is much that has been improved with the tools and much that still needs to be. If you have any suggestions please make an issue. Here's what we have so far:

Features

  • Listed Found Archives so you don't manually have to select and load Archives by their IDs
  • Easy Naming and Exporting Patches so that modding is as seamless as possible
  • Descriptions for all actions in the tool
  • Default Archive Button for the one that patches should be made from
  • Better Error Handling for more detailed error messages for when things go wrong
  • Easier Data Copying for transferring IDs to custom meshes when overriding game models
  • Bulk Scene Importing for using a text file to import many archives at once

What About the Original Tool?

The developers of the original version of the tool have stated that they are unlikely to update it. Therefore, this community version of it has been made to bring quality of life features and to fix issues with the base version of the tool.

Installation

Download the latest release build and install it into Blender 4.0 to 4.3.

  • Windows is the only officially supported operating system.
  • Linux has also been reported to work via Wine.
    • To use on linux without wine, extract the latest linux build of this texconv implementation to the deps folder in the addon's zip before installing.

Development Setup

Note

This is a tutorial about developing in VSCode. If you do not have VSCode, install it Here.

  1. Assure the SDK is uninstalled
  2. Create a fork of the repository
  3. Copy the link to your fork
  4. Open VSCode and go to the Source Control Tab
  5. Click clone repository and paste the link to your fork
  6. Find your Blender Addons folder and choose that as the directory.
    • Example: C:\Users\<USERNAME>\AppData\Roaming\Blender Foundation\Blender\4.0\scripts\addons
  7. Open Blender and navigate to preferences and enable the addon
  8. Now the project is setup and changes can be made and will reflect each time blender is restarted

Hot reloading the blender addon

  1. In blender go to Edit > Preferences > Keymap
  2. Unfold the window section
  3. Scroll down and Add New
  4. Unfold the new bind
  5. Change none to script.reload
  6. Change the key to a preferred bind
  7. Now pressing the bind reloads the addon
